Today is the first day of a mini-cruise to Wrightsville Beach.  We are in the company of Skat and Bubbles.
Left NWCM at 8am and hook down in Spooners Creek at 3:30pm.  We took it easy to stay with Bubbles and Skat.

The forecast was one that would usually leave you at the dock but we left anyway.  A nice run down the Neuse and Adams Creek.  The forecast weather was staying away.  It was cloudy but a nice mild day.

The Turning basin was tough with current on the nose and SOG down to 3.6 knots.  We pushed on.  Looked like we were going to make Spooners dry then about 20 minutes out the sky turned BLACK.  Just as we reached the turn for Spooners the sky opened.  Visibility was terrible but at slow speed we worked our way into the creek.  Entrance depth was never less than 6.1 feet.

There was a trawler already anchored here but plenty of room.  We anchored in a driving rain but no big wind or any lightning.

Bubbles had to wait for visibility then they came in.  Then Jim and Barb on Skat came in.

It poured another 30 minutes and  now it is pleasant but overcast.
